+/*
+ * arch/arm/mach-pxa/time.c
+ *
+ * PXA clocksource, clockevents, and OST interrupt handlers.
+ * Copyright (c) 2007 by Bill Gatliff <bgat@billgatliff.com>.
+ *
+ * Derived from Nicolas Pitre's PXA timer handler Copyright (c) 2001
+ * by MontaVista Software, Inc.  (Nico, your code rocks!)
+ *
+ * This program is free software; you can redistribute it and/or modify
+ * it under the terms of the GNU General Public License version 2 as
+ * published by the Free Software Foundation.
+ */
+
+#include <linux/kernel.h>
+#include <linux/init.h>
+#include <linux/interrupt.h>
+#include <linux/clk.h>
+#include <linux/clockchips.h>
+#include <linux/of_address.h>
+#include <linux/of_irq.h>
+#include <linux/sched/clock.h>
+#include <linux/sched_clock.h>
+
+#include <clocksource/pxa.h>
+
+#include <asm/div64.h>
+
+#define OSMR0		0x00	/* OS Timer 0 Match Register */
+#define OSMR1		0x04	/* OS Timer 1 Match Register */
+#define OSMR2		0x08	/* OS Timer 2 Match Register */
+#define OSMR3		0x0C	/* OS Timer 3 Match Register */
+
+#define OSCR		0x10	/* OS Timer Counter Register */
+#define OSSR		0x14	/* OS Timer Status Register */
+#define OWER		0x18	/* OS Timer Watchdog Enable Register */
+#define OIER		0x1C	/* OS Timer Interrupt Enable Register */
+
+#define OSSR_M3		(1 << 3)	/* Match status channel 3 */
+#define OSSR_M2		(1 << 2)	/* Match status channel 2 */
+#define OSSR_M1		(1 << 1)	/* Match status channel 1 */
+#define OSSR_M0		(1 << 0)	/* Match status channel 0 */
+
+#define OIER_E0		(1 << 0)	/* Interrupt enable channel 0 */
+
+/*
+ * This is PXA's sched_clock implementation. This has a resolution
+ * of at least 308 ns and a maximum value of 208 days.
+ *
+ * The return value is guaranteed to be monotonic in that range as
+ * long as there is always less than 582 seconds between successive
+ * calls to sched_clock() which should always be the case in practice.
+ */
+
+#define timer_readl(reg) readl_relaxed(timer_base + (reg))
+#define timer_writel(val, reg) writel_relaxed((val), timer_base + (reg))
+
+static void __iomem *timer_base;
+
+static u64 notrace pxa_read_sched_clock(void)
+{
+	return timer_readl(OSCR);
+}
+
+
+#define MIN_OSCR_DELTA 16
+
+static irqreturn_t
+pxa_ost0_interrupt(int irq, void *dev_id)
+{
+	struct clock_event_device *c = dev_id;
+
+	/* Disarm the compare/match, signal the event. */
+	timer_writel(timer_readl(OIER) & ~OIER_E0, OIER);
+	timer_writel(OSSR_M0, OSSR);
+	c->event_handler(c);
+
+	return IRQ_HANDLED;
+}
+
+static int
+pxa_osmr0_set_next_event(unsigned long delta, struct clock_event_device *dev)
+{
+	unsigned long next, oscr;
+
+	timer_writel(timer_readl(OIER) | OIER_E0, OIER);
+	next = timer_readl(OSCR) + delta;
+	timer_writel(next, OSMR0);
+	oscr = timer_readl(OSCR);
+
+	return (signed)(next - oscr) <= MIN_OSCR_DELTA ? -ETIME : 0;
+}
+
+static int pxa_osmr0_shutdown(struct clock_event_device *evt)
+{
+	/* initializing, released, or preparing for suspend */
+	timer_writel(timer_readl(OIER) & ~OIER_E0, OIER);
+	timer_writel(OSSR_M0, OSSR);
+	return 0;
+}
+
+#ifdef CONFIG_PM
+static unsigned long osmr[4], oier, oscr;
+
+static void pxa_timer_suspend(struct clock_event_device *cedev)
+{
+	osmr[0] = timer_readl(OSMR0);
+	osmr[1] = timer_readl(OSMR1);
+	osmr[2] = timer_readl(OSMR2);
+	osmr[3] = timer_readl(OSMR3);
+	oier = timer_readl(OIER);
+	oscr = timer_readl(OSCR);
+}
+
+static void pxa_timer_resume(struct clock_event_device *cedev)
+{
+	/*
+	 * Ensure that we have at least MIN_OSCR_DELTA between match
+	 * register 0 and the OSCR, to guarantee that we will receive
+	 * the one-shot timer interrupt.  We adjust OSMR0 in preference
+	 * to OSCR to guarantee that OSCR is monotonically incrementing.
+	 */
+	if (osmr[0] - oscr < MIN_OSCR_DELTA)
+		osmr[0] += MIN_OSCR_DELTA;
+
+	timer_writel(osmr[0], OSMR0);
+	timer_writel(osmr[1], OSMR1);
+	timer_writel(osmr[2], OSMR2);
+	timer_writel(osmr[3], OSMR3);
+	timer_writel(oier, OIER);
+	timer_writel(oscr, OSCR);
+}
+#else
+#define pxa_timer_suspend NULL
+#define pxa_timer_resume NULL
+#endif
+
+static struct clock_event_device ckevt_pxa_osmr0 = {
+	.name			= "osmr0",
+	.features		= CLOCK_EVT_FEAT_ONESHOT,
+	.rating			= 200,
+	.set_next_event		= pxa_osmr0_set_next_event,
+	.set_state_shutdown	= pxa_osmr0_shutdown,
+	.set_state_oneshot	= pxa_osmr0_shutdown,
+	.suspend		= pxa_timer_suspend,
+	.resume			= pxa_timer_resume,
+};
+
+static struct irqaction pxa_ost0_irq = {
+	.name		= "ost0",
+	.flags		= IRQF_TIMER | IRQF_IRQPOLL,
+	.handler	= pxa_ost0_interrupt,
+	.dev_id		= &ckevt_pxa_osmr0,
+};
+
+static int __init pxa_timer_common_init(int irq, unsigned long clock_tick_rate)
+{
+	int ret;
+
+	timer_writel(0, OIER);
+	timer_writel(OSSR_M0 | OSSR_M1 | OSSR_M2 | OSSR_M3, OSSR);
+
+	sched_clock_register(pxa_read_sched_clock, 32, clock_tick_rate);
+
+	ckevt_pxa_osmr0.cpumask = cpumask_of(0);
+
+	ret = setup_irq(irq, &pxa_ost0_irq);
+	if (ret) {
+		pr_err("Failed to setup irq\n");
+		return ret;
+	}
+
+	ret = clocksource_mmio_init(timer_base + OSCR, "oscr0", clock_tick_rate, 200,
+				    32, clocksource_mmio_readl_up);
+	if (ret) {
+		pr_err("Failed to init clocksource\n");
+		return ret;
+	}
+
+	clockevents_config_and_register(&ckevt_pxa_osmr0, clock_tick_rate,
+					MIN_OSCR_DELTA * 2, 0x7fffffff);
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static int __init pxa_timer_dt_init(struct device_node *np)
+{
+	struct clk *clk;
+	int irq, ret;
+
+	/* timer registers are shared with watchdog timer */
+	timer_base = of_iomap(np, 0);
+	if (!timer_base) {
+		pr_err("%s: unable to map resource\n", np->name);
+		return -ENXIO;
+	}
+
+	clk = of_clk_get(np, 0);
+	if (IS_ERR(clk)) {
+		pr_crit("%s: unable to get clk\n", np->name);
+		return PTR_ERR(clk);
+	}
+
+	ret = clk_prepare_enable(clk);
+	if (ret) {
+		pr_crit("Failed to prepare clock\n");
+		return ret;
+	}
+
+	/* we are only interested in OS-timer0 irq */
+	irq = irq_of_parse_and_map(np, 0);
+	if (irq <= 0) {
+		pr_crit("%s: unable to parse OS-timer0 irq\n", np->name);
+		return -EINVAL;
+	}
+
+	return pxa_timer_common_init(irq, clk_get_rate(clk));
+}
+TIMER_OF_DECLARE(pxa_timer, "marvell,pxa-timer", pxa_timer_dt_init);
+
+/*
+ * Legacy timer init for non device-tree boards.
+ */
+void __init pxa_timer_nodt_init(int irq, void __iomem *base)
+{
+	struct clk *clk;
+
+	timer_base = base;
+	clk = clk_get(NULL, "OSTIMER0");
+	if (clk && !IS_ERR(clk)) {
+		clk_prepare_enable(clk);
+		pxa_timer_common_init(irq, clk_get_rate(clk));
+	} else {
+		pr_crit("%s: unable to get clk\n", __func__);
+	}
+}
